A leading consultancy firm in the United Kingdom seeks an experienced UX Researcher for a hybrid role involving user experience design for their B2B analytics platform. You will collaborate with the design team to translate research insights into user-focused designs and ensure high-quality design deliverables.

Candidates should have:

  • 4-5 years of experience in product or UX design
  • Strong communication skills
  • A relevant degree

This position offers a two-year fixed-term contract with a dynamic work environment.

How to prepare for a job interview at RES

Know Your UX Research Inside Out

Make sure you brush up on your UX research methodologies and tools. Be ready to discuss your past projects in detail, especially how you've translated insights into user-focused designs. This will show that you not only understand the theory but can also apply it effectively.

Showcase Your Collaboration Skills

Since this role involves working closely with a design team, be prepared to share examples of how you've successfully collaborated in the past. Highlight any experiences where your communication skills helped bridge gaps between research and design, as this is crucial for the consultancy firm.

Prepare Questions About the B2B Analytics Platform

Do your homework on the company's B2B analytics platform. Prepare insightful questions that demonstrate your interest and understanding of their product. This not only shows your enthusiasm but also helps you gauge if the company aligns with your career goals.

Practice Your Presentation Skills

You might need to present your research findings or design ideas during the interview. Practise articulating your thoughts clearly and confidently. Use visuals if possible, as this can help convey your points more effectively and leave a lasting impression.
